Ir para conteúdo
Fórum Script Brasil

::vinicius::

Membros
  • Total de itens

    613
  • Registro em

  • Última visita

Tudo que ::vinicius:: postou

  1. ::vinicius::

    Array

    Bom, se o "g" ou "p" estiver sempre no final da string, você pode usar a função substr(). No caso $goup = substr($array[0], -1); a variavel $goup vai pegar o último caracter da string. Manual PHP
  2. Cara, a logica seria a seguinte: vou desenvolver um simulado online que tem a mesma logica. Na area administrativa, você cadastra a pergunta, a resposta certa e quatro erradas, digamos. A pergunta fica em uma tabela separada das respostas. Na tabela da resposta teria um campo identificando a resposta correta e outro campo para identificar de qual pergunta ela é. Quando o aluno responder a prova, ele registra em uma outra tabela (caso deseje fazer isso) as respostas do aluno (e a pergunta tb) e checa com o banco de dados as respostas corretas das perguntas das provas. Deu pra sacar a ideia?? Falou!
  3. ::vinicius::

    Select

    No caso, vai ordenar o preço por menor valor. Se, por exemplo, for colocar os produtos em ordem, ai usa "select preço from table order by produto" =)
  4. ::vinicius::

    Netbeans 3.6

    Tava com o netbeans 3.6 instalados no pc por causa da facul, e ai fui "atualizar" com a versão 4.1, mas não consegui desintalar o netbeans3.6.. Não encontrei o arquivo de desinstalação, nem em painel de controle (adicionar e remover programas). Existe uma solução diferente do "del" pra desistalar o netbeans3.6??
  5. Realmente, JCMPJ, era justamente isso que estava acontecendo!! Valeu pela ajuda de todos!
  6. O cabeçalho está definido como fercosmig falou, e as paginas, creio eu, não estão sendo gravadas em UNICODE. Tentei ver no code, mas não encontrei nada dentro de meus poucos conhecimento de js. Seja abaixo o code: //Recebe o Valor do Grupo Selecionado function ConsultaDados( valor ) { http.open("GET", "consultar.php?id=" + valor, true); http.onreadystatechange = handleHttpResponse; http.send(null); } //Define Local de Resposta function handleHttpResponse() { campo_select = document.forms[0].fDestino; if (http.readyState == 4) { campo_select.options.length = 0; results = http.responseText.split(","); for( i = 0; i < results.length-1; i++ ) { string = results[i].split("|"); campo_select.options[i] = new Option( string[0], string[1] ); } } } //Identificação do Navegador e Suporte ao XMLHttpRequest function getHTTPObject() { var xmlhttp; /*@cc_on @if (@_jscript_version >= 5) try { xmlhttp = new ActiveXObject("Msxml2.XMLHTTP"); } catch (e) { try { xmlhttp = new ActiveXObject("Microsoft.XMLHTTP"); } catch (e) { xmlhttp = false; } } @else xmlhttp = false; @end @*/ if (!xmlhttp && typeof XMLHttpRequest != 'undefined') { try { xmlhttp = new XMLHttpRequest(); } catch (e) { xmlhttp = false; } } return xmlhttp; } var http = getHTTPObject();
  7. Caros, estou retornando o resultado de uma busca no banco de dados com o php através do js, e ele tem retornado interrogacao ( ? ) no lugar de acento ( ´ ) e cedilha ( ç ). Ex: Seleciono Bahia No combo abaixo aparece "cip?", quando deveria aparecer "cipó" Existe alguma função pra tratar essas strings?? Falou!
  8. ok! Foi o que suspeitei... Valeu!
  9. Pessoal, decidi enfim introduzir o POO no trabalho. Mas me veio uma dúvida: Um objeto instanciado na pagina_tal.php, pode ser utilizado em outra_pagina.php? Deu pra entender o caso? Estou no aguardo
  10. ::vinicius::

    Os 10 Mais

    Cara, eu, em seu lugar, faria o seguinte: 1. Criaria uma outra tabela para armazenar o numero de reclamacoes. Tabela com nome de que foi reclamado (empresa, por exemplo) e numero (de reclamacoes). 2. Pegaria os nomes das empresas usando um loop com DISTINCT e usaria COUNT para contar o numero de reclamaçoes. 3. Gravaria o nome em tabela (ou id, sendo que prefiro id_empresa). 4. Nas proximas linhas de registro de reclamações, procuraria nessa nova tabela a empresa e incrementaria (++) em reclamações. 5. Caso não houvesse, criaria nova linha. 6. Pronto! Agora daria um SELECT e ordenaria para ter os 10 Mais! Obs: Dessa forma, não será necessário contar os 51 mil registro toda vez que quiser mostrar os 10 Mais (ou 10 Menos)! Apenas uma vez, para que seja gravado na nova tabela os valores. Obs2: Essa foi minha lógica. Talvez vc (ou outra pessoa) tenha um raciocínio diferente e/ou mais eficiente! =) Falou!
  11. ::vinicius::

    Ordenar, Ajudeme

    $SQL2 = "SELECT ID FROM I_CADASTRO_ESCOLA WHERE ID IS NOT NULL ORDER BY NOME_ESCOLA ASC";
  12. Sugestão: acho que um link fotos, assim como pousada, serviço, como chegar e contato, ficaria melhor. No inicio do flash poderia ter uma breve animação, tipo com apenas uma foto, algo assim, saca? Dessa forma, dividido em quatro colunas, pareceu q cada link se refere a sua coluna. Por exemplo. quando clica em contato, a informação aparece na "coluna de como chegar", e parece que essa foi a coluna selecionada. Percebi que a "coluna" fica mais transparente (e gostei do movimento) quando selecionada. Talvez, deixando mais transparente as outras colunas e enfatizando a coluna selecionada ficaria melhor.. no caso, a coluna mais escura ficaria na selecionada, sacou? O site tá massa! Nota 8,5
  13. ::vinicius::

    Duvidas Ajuda Eu !?!?

    Isso resolve em JavaScript. Posta lá na área que eles te orientarão melhor
  14. ::vinicius::

    Os 10 Mais

    Vê se eu entendi: A cada reclamação, uma nova linha de registro??? No caso, eu entro e reclamo da telemar. (linha 1 da tabela) M@luco entra e tb reclama da telemar (linha 2 da tabela) e assim por diante... é desta forma??
  15. ::vinicius::

    Upload

    Aparentemente o code não redimensiona a foto.
  16. ::vinicius::

    Include

    O SESSION recebe o valor do id_usuario, quando esse é logado! Já tentei colocar o session_start no inicio da pagina topo.php. Quando executo essa pagina direto, ele mostra o valor em SESSION normalmente, mas quando executo o conjunto de paginas (tal.php), retorna vazio...
  17. ::vinicius::

    Os 10 Mais

    Como esta sendo alimentado esse campo reclamado?? A cada reclamacao, o registro é atualizado +1? Caso seja assim, é só dá um SELECT * FROM tabela ORDER BY reclamado DESC LIMIT 10
  18. ::vinicius::

    Include

    hum... descobri uma coisa. Isso só não está funcionando com o SESSION. Fiz o seguinte: funcao.php <?php session_start(); $ID = "12 - ".$_SESSION['site']; ?> e quando rodei a pagina, só apareceu o "12 -"! Chequei pra ver se o SESSION estava vazia, mas não estava. Acho que o SESSION deve ter alguma limitação. 2x1
  19. ::vinicius::

    Include

    Ainda assim não funcionou... E o detalhe é que a variável na pagina funcao.php é um SESSION, mais ou menos assim: $ID = $_SESSION['site']; 2x0 pro include!
  20. ::vinicius::

    Upload

    Qual o erro que está dando no code?
  21. ::vinicius::

    Como Eu Faço Pra

    O ideal seria q você definisse um campo na tabela auto_increment para numerar as linhas. Assim, saberiamos exatamente qual o ultimo registro da tabela. Manda a estrutura da tabela para eu ver.. obs.: a não ser que exista um comando do mysql que eu desconheça
  22. ::vinicius::

    Como Eu Faço Pra

    Depende da estrutura de sua tabela. Se ela tiver um campo auto_increment, faça um select assim: SELECT * FROM tabela ORDER BY campo_auto_increment DESC LIMIT 1 Assim, ele pega o ultimo registro da tabela
  23. ::vinicius::

    Combo

    Checa se o valor do banco é igual ao valor do combo. Faz assim: <select name="cboSexo" id="Sexo"> <option value=1 <? if($Dados['sexo']==1) echo "selected"; ?>>Masculino <option value=2 <? if($Dados['sexo']==2) echo "selected"; ?>>Feminino </select> Sacou?? Qualquer dúvida, posta ai!
  24. estava olhando um tutorial, e vi isso. não testei, mas acho q resolve, ou pelo menos ajuda, seu problema! =) SELECT * FROM tabela WHERE MONTH(campo_data) = 1; Tenta ai, e vê se da certo!
×
×
  • Criar Novo...